#3dc100 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3dc100 is composed of 23.9% red, 75.7% green and 0%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 100%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 101 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 37.8%. #3dc100 color hex could be obtained by blending #7aff00 with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

#3dc100 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3dc100 has RGB values of R:61, G:193, B:0 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:1,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 4047104.
